Surprise Outcome for Major Utah Game

LCA and Cavemen met up Friday night.

Top Utah HS clubs Cavemen and LCA met Friday night and In a result at once very much expected and at the same time quite surprising.

The teams tied, which is the part that's not surprising, because both sides have shown equal quality this year.

The surprising part? The score. 5-5. In a league with so many potent offenses and so many players capable of creating something out of nothing, you'd expect a much higher-scoring game.

But as it was both teams went into the game determined to stop the other from scoring.

It was a massively hard-hitting game. Both teams were dialed into their defense and made crunching tackles. Cavemen scored the first points, just a couple of minutes short of halftime.

Four minutes into the second half LCA answered. That was it. Cavemen did opt for posts on a penalty midway through the second half but the chance drifted wide.

According to those who know and were there, this was a very disciplined game. With emotions high and physicality high, tempers could have flared, but they didn't. Both teams kept their discipline, avoiding everything from high tackles to silly offside penalties. As a result, they focused on the rugby, and while it was punishing and fast, neither team gave an inch.

Both of these clubs are going to HS Nationals. This was, likely, a game that could have helped seed teams at the national tournament. Now they've made it difficult.

Both teams will look ahead to the Utah Youth Rugby semifinals. As far as we can see it Cavemen will be 1st in Pool B due to a better points difference, with LCA 2nd. The semifinal matchups will likely be Cavemen vs Kearns and LCA vs East HS.
